webForum webForum sponsras med lina och serverplats av Binero AB

Gå tillbaka   webForum > Utveckling > Programmering & Utveckling > Databashanterare & SQL

Databashanterare & SQL Diskussioner om databashanterare och SQL. Exempelvis DML, DDL, MySQL, MS SQL Server samt datamodellering.

Svar
 
Trådverktyg Visningsalternativ
Äldre 2005-05-16, 17:45   #1
znyder
Medlem
 
Registrerad: 2002-12-22
Inlägg: 175
Lösningar: 2
AND NOT??

Hej, jag försökte söka i WF men fick INGA RESULTAT hela tiden...
Jag har problem med kod igen.

Kod:
SET RStemp = MinCon.Execute("SELECT count(*) FROM spelen WHERE titel LIKE '%" & Request.Form("sok_s") & "%' AND NOT vantar_andring='ny'")
När jag använder:
NOT vantar_andring='ny'

så får jag 1 resultat. tar jag bort det får jag 7st...
Ingen påverkas av väntar_andring...

Varför?
__________________
HENSHIN-A-GO-GO, BABY!
znyder besöker inte forumet just nu   Svara med citat
Äldre 2005-05-16, 17:57   #2
LarsG
Medlem
Årets medlem 2001
 
Registrerad: 2000-12-03
Ort: Uppsala
Inlägg: 12 465
Lösningar: 961
Om du får ett oväntat resultat så är det alltid en fördel att du ger exempel (med datainnehåll) på vilket sätt du tycker att resultatet är felaktigt.
__________________
essentitia preter non sans multiplicandum
LarsG besöker inte forumet just nu   Svara med citat
Äldre 2005-05-16, 18:02   #3
znyder
Medlem
 
Registrerad: 2002-12-22
Inlägg: 175
Lösningar: 2
Det finns 7st Burnout i databasen.
Den ska endast lista vantar_andring som är antagligen tom eller "nej"...

Alla burnout har vantar_andring='nej' så jag förstår inte varför jag endast får 1 träff...
__________________
HENSHIN-A-GO-GO, BABY!
znyder besöker inte forumet just nu   Svara med citat
Äldre 2005-05-17, 07:43   #4
LarsG
Medlem
Årets medlem 2001
 
Registrerad: 2000-12-03
Ort: Uppsala
Inlägg: 12 465
Lösningar: 961
Trolig anledning: Du använder Mysql.

De som implementerar Mysql har implementerat NOT felaktigt.

Använd

Kod:
SET RStemp = MinCon.Execute("SELECT count(*) FROM spelen WHERE titel LIKE '%" & Request.Form("sok_s") & "%' AND vantar_andring  <> 'ny'")
__________________
essentitia preter non sans multiplicandum
LarsG besöker inte forumet just nu   Svara med citat
Svar
webForum > Utveckling > Programmering & Utveckling > Databashanterare & SQL

Trådverktyg
Visningsalternativ

Forumregler
Du får inte posta nya trådar
Du får inte posta svar
Du får inte bifoga filer
Du får inte redigera dina inlägg

BB-kod är
Smilies är
[IMG]-kod är av
HTML-kod är av

Forumhopp


Alla tider är i GMT +1. Klockan är nu 16:38.


Powered by: vBulletin Version 3.8.6
Copyright © webForum